SlideShare a Scribd company logo
N OV E M B E R 6 , 2 01 9
Ángel M. Rayo
Azure DevOps from
Start to Star
Azure DevOps – from start to star
What’s DevOps?
https://www.devopsagileskills.org/dasa-devops-principles/
• There’s no place like production
• Agile practices + operations = team responsibility
• Small batches
• Growth mindset
• MTBF + MTTM + MTTR
DevOps Elements
http://stories.visualstudio.com/bing-continuous-delivery/
http://stories.visualstudio.com/devops/
What’s Azure?
• More than 600* services:
• AI + ML
• Analytics
• DevOps
• Databases
• Compute
• Containers
• Storage
• …
Azure - Services
https://azure.microsoft.com/en-us/services/
* Microsoft and third-party services
Azure – Regions
Azure DevOps
http://dev.azure.com
Azure DevOps – Regions
Azure DevOps – Health Checkhttps://status.dev.azure.com/
Azure Boards
• Manage Work Items
• See the progress ➔ Backlogs & Sprints
• Query the status ➔ Queries
• Planning the work ➔ Plans aligned with backlogs
Azure Repos
• Get source code ➔ Files in the project
• Version control ➔ TFVC or Git (commits)
• See the changes ➔ Pushes and Branches
• Control the changes ➔ Pull Requests
• Document the changes ➔ Documentation
Azure Pipelines
• Compile the app ➔ Builds from the repository
• Release the app ➔ Releases
• Library ➔ Manage variables or secure files
• Task Group ➔ Customize the pipeline
• Deployment gr. ➔ Machines (Windows or Linux)
• XAML ➔ Old building model
Azure Test Plans
• Test Plans ➔ Test Suites & Test Cases
• Parameters ➔ Customize the test cases data
• Configurations ➔ Different OS, browsers, i.e.
• Runs ➔ Execute the tests
• Load test ➔ Check responsiveness of the app
Azure Artifacts
• Create our own package repository
• Connect with feeds of main package repositories:
• NuGet ➔ .NET packages
• npm ➔ JavaScript packages
• Maven ➔ Java packages
• Gradle ➔ Java packages
• Universal ➔ different packages
Azure DevOps – full example
https://docs.microsoft.com/en-us/azure/architecture/example-scenario/apps/devops-dotnet-webapp
Demo Azure DevOps
Ángel M. Rayo
• SQL Server, SharePoint, Azure, .NET
• MCT since 2005
• Live in Madrid, Spain
• Work in Bit by Netmind
angelra@netmind.es
https://www.linkedin.com/in/angelrayo/
@oyara
All Day DevOps - Azure DevOps from Start to Star

More Related Content

PDF
Azure DevOps Presentation
PPTX
Azure DevOps
PPTX
Welcome to Azure DevOps
PPTX
Tour of Azure DevOps
PPTX
Azure Cloud PPT
ODP
Introduction to Ansible
PPTX
Azure DevOps CI/CD For Beginners
PPTX
Microsoft DevOps Solution - DevOps
Azure DevOps Presentation
Azure DevOps
Welcome to Azure DevOps
Tour of Azure DevOps
Azure Cloud PPT
Introduction to Ansible
Azure DevOps CI/CD For Beginners
Microsoft DevOps Solution - DevOps

What's hot (20)

PDF
Azure Arc Overview from Microsoft
PPTX
Azure migration
PDF
Devops Strategy Roadmap Lifecycle Ppt Powerpoint Presentation Slides Complete...
PDF
Infrastructure as Code
PPTX
CAF presentation 09 16-2020
PPTX
0 to hero with Azure DevOps
PDF
Welcome to Azure Devops
PDF
AWS Well-Architected Framework: Operational Excellence Pillar
PDF
Microsoft Azure Cloud Services
PPTX
Azure key vault
PPTX
Azure Identity and access management
PPTX
Power Platform Governance
PPTX
Microsoft Azure Cost Optimization and improve efficiency
PPTX
Microsoft Cloud Adoption Framework for Azure: Governance Conversation
PPTX
Azure AD Connect
PPTX
Introduction to Microsoft Azure
PDF
PPTX
Power of Azure Devops
PDF
[JAZUG Tohoku Azure DevOps] Azure DevOps
PPTX
FinOps: Costs savings in the cloud
Azure Arc Overview from Microsoft
Azure migration
Devops Strategy Roadmap Lifecycle Ppt Powerpoint Presentation Slides Complete...
Infrastructure as Code
CAF presentation 09 16-2020
0 to hero with Azure DevOps
Welcome to Azure Devops
AWS Well-Architected Framework: Operational Excellence Pillar
Microsoft Azure Cloud Services
Azure key vault
Azure Identity and access management
Power Platform Governance
Microsoft Azure Cost Optimization and improve efficiency
Microsoft Cloud Adoption Framework for Azure: Governance Conversation
Azure AD Connect
Introduction to Microsoft Azure
Power of Azure Devops
[JAZUG Tohoku Azure DevOps] Azure DevOps
FinOps: Costs savings in the cloud
Ad

Similar to All Day DevOps - Azure DevOps from Start to Star (20)

PPTX
Azure DevOps in Action
PDF
Azure DevOps Day - Trivandrum
PDF
Azure DevOps Day - Kochi
PPTX
Azure DevOps
PPTX
Getting Started with Azure DevOps
PDF
Azure DevOps - Azure Guatemala Meetup
PPTX
Drive business outcomes using Azure Devops
PPTX
Azure dev ops
PDF
Mastering azure devOps - Dot Net Tricks
PPTX
Azure DevOps
PPTX
A selection of short stories where Azure DevOps saved the bacon
PPTX
Azure DevOps for JavaScript Developers
PPTX
Azure-DevOps-Training presentation downloadable
PDF
DevOps para Open Source com Azure DevOps
PPTX
Azure_DevOps_Training_PPT BASIC Slides.pptx
PPTX
Azure DevOps from rookie to devstar
PDF
Azure_DevOps introduction for CI/CD and Agile
PDF
Azure Devops Introduction for CI/CD and agile
PDF
Azure_DevOps introduction: including board,pipleline, rep
PPTX
Azure DevOps työkalut - Roundtable 14.3.2019
Azure DevOps in Action
Azure DevOps Day - Trivandrum
Azure DevOps Day - Kochi
Azure DevOps
Getting Started with Azure DevOps
Azure DevOps - Azure Guatemala Meetup
Drive business outcomes using Azure Devops
Azure dev ops
Mastering azure devOps - Dot Net Tricks
Azure DevOps
A selection of short stories where Azure DevOps saved the bacon
Azure DevOps for JavaScript Developers
Azure-DevOps-Training presentation downloadable
DevOps para Open Source com Azure DevOps
Azure_DevOps_Training_PPT BASIC Slides.pptx
Azure DevOps from rookie to devstar
Azure_DevOps introduction for CI/CD and Agile
Azure Devops Introduction for CI/CD and agile
Azure_DevOps introduction: including board,pipleline, rep
Azure DevOps työkalut - Roundtable 14.3.2019
Ad

Recently uploaded (20)

PDF
Network Security Unit 5.pdf for BCA BBA.
PDF
Build a system with the filesystem maintained by OSTree @ COSCUP 2025
PDF
Spectral efficient network and resource selection model in 5G networks
PPTX
ACSFv1EN-58255 AWS Academy Cloud Security Foundations.pptx
PDF
Empathic Computing: Creating Shared Understanding
PDF
Per capita expenditure prediction using model stacking based on satellite ima...
PDF
Encapsulation_ Review paper, used for researhc scholars
PPTX
Big Data Technologies - Introduction.pptx
PPTX
MYSQL Presentation for SQL database connectivity
PPTX
Programs and apps: productivity, graphics, security and other tools
PDF
gpt5_lecture_notes_comprehensive_20250812015547.pdf
PDF
Dropbox Q2 2025 Financial Results & Investor Presentation
PDF
Peak of Data & AI Encore- AI for Metadata and Smarter Workflows
PDF
Encapsulation theory and applications.pdf
PDF
The Rise and Fall of 3GPP – Time for a Sabbatical?
PDF
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
PDF
A comparative analysis of optical character recognition models for extracting...
DOCX
The AUB Centre for AI in Media Proposal.docx
PDF
Advanced methodologies resolving dimensionality complications for autism neur...
PPTX
A Presentation on Artificial Intelligence
Network Security Unit 5.pdf for BCA BBA.
Build a system with the filesystem maintained by OSTree @ COSCUP 2025
Spectral efficient network and resource selection model in 5G networks
ACSFv1EN-58255 AWS Academy Cloud Security Foundations.pptx
Empathic Computing: Creating Shared Understanding
Per capita expenditure prediction using model stacking based on satellite ima...
Encapsulation_ Review paper, used for researhc scholars
Big Data Technologies - Introduction.pptx
MYSQL Presentation for SQL database connectivity
Programs and apps: productivity, graphics, security and other tools
gpt5_lecture_notes_comprehensive_20250812015547.pdf
Dropbox Q2 2025 Financial Results & Investor Presentation
Peak of Data & AI Encore- AI for Metadata and Smarter Workflows
Encapsulation theory and applications.pdf
The Rise and Fall of 3GPP – Time for a Sabbatical?
Architecting across the Boundaries of two Complex Domains - Healthcare & Tech...
A comparative analysis of optical character recognition models for extracting...
The AUB Centre for AI in Media Proposal.docx
Advanced methodologies resolving dimensionality complications for autism neur...
A Presentation on Artificial Intelligence

All Day DevOps - Azure DevOps from Start to Star

  • 1. N OV E M B E R 6 , 2 01 9 Ángel M. Rayo Azure DevOps from Start to Star
  • 2. Azure DevOps – from start to star
  • 4. • There’s no place like production • Agile practices + operations = team responsibility • Small batches • Growth mindset • MTBF + MTTM + MTTR DevOps Elements http://stories.visualstudio.com/bing-continuous-delivery/ http://stories.visualstudio.com/devops/
  • 6. • More than 600* services: • AI + ML • Analytics • DevOps • Databases • Compute • Containers • Storage • … Azure - Services https://azure.microsoft.com/en-us/services/ * Microsoft and third-party services
  • 10. Azure DevOps – Health Checkhttps://status.dev.azure.com/
  • 11. Azure Boards • Manage Work Items • See the progress ➔ Backlogs & Sprints • Query the status ➔ Queries • Planning the work ➔ Plans aligned with backlogs
  • 12. Azure Repos • Get source code ➔ Files in the project • Version control ➔ TFVC or Git (commits) • See the changes ➔ Pushes and Branches • Control the changes ➔ Pull Requests • Document the changes ➔ Documentation
  • 13. Azure Pipelines • Compile the app ➔ Builds from the repository • Release the app ➔ Releases • Library ➔ Manage variables or secure files • Task Group ➔ Customize the pipeline • Deployment gr. ➔ Machines (Windows or Linux) • XAML ➔ Old building model
  • 14. Azure Test Plans • Test Plans ➔ Test Suites & Test Cases • Parameters ➔ Customize the test cases data • Configurations ➔ Different OS, browsers, i.e. • Runs ➔ Execute the tests • Load test ➔ Check responsiveness of the app
  • 15. Azure Artifacts • Create our own package repository • Connect with feeds of main package repositories: • NuGet ➔ .NET packages • npm ➔ JavaScript packages • Maven ➔ Java packages • Gradle ➔ Java packages • Universal ➔ different packages
  • 16. Azure DevOps – full example https://docs.microsoft.com/en-us/azure/architecture/example-scenario/apps/devops-dotnet-webapp
  • 18. Ángel M. Rayo • SQL Server, SharePoint, Azure, .NET • MCT since 2005 • Live in Madrid, Spain • Work in Bit by Netmind angelra@netmind.es https://www.linkedin.com/in/angelrayo/ @oyara